Symphonic Wind Ensemble Concert at PUC
May 18, 2002
|
Pacific Union Colleges Symphonic Wind Ensemble presents its spring concert on Saturday, May 18, at 9:00 p.m. This concert represents a full school year of hard work by the award-winning ensemble .
The ensemble, directed by Ken Narducci, will be playing Eric Whitacres Ghost Train, as well as music from the beaches of Rio and the Isle of Ogygia, where Odysseus was marooned. The program also includes Where Never Lark or Eagle Rew, based on the poem High Right.
The concert will be performed in Paulin Hall Auditorium. Admission is free. Contact Lorraine Field in the music department at (707) 965-6201 for more information.
